Transaction 2015e5b51a403d56f0ed5a734a23bcae00cddd657fc9c66f900480b1f4a6e55f
1 Input
1 Output
-
2015e5b51a403d56f0ed5a734a23bcae00cddd657fc9c66f900480b1f4a6e55f:0
- value
- 1040940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 515e5db089c03562fcb41a7a3f83f1559b081b16 OP_EQUAL
- address
- 397FhkA822i9nuRq1Xv9kawaT5u9oPAmKZ